176

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

Wiec użyj owut z konsoli.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

177

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

Czy da się jakoś ustawić żeby po wydaniu komendy reboot albo użycie reboot w Luci najpierw wykonał się dany skrypt?.

Mam monitoring Ap, routerów, VM itp, chciałbym żeby router przed rebootem użył skryptu z API i ustawił chwilowo monitoring na tryb maintenance. Teraz robię to ręcznie, mam już skrypty które po wstaniu sprzętu wychodzą z trybu maintenance. Ale przydałoby się jeszcze to zautomatyzować.

178

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

Zmien reboot na reboot.bin i zrób swój własny skrypt pod nazwą reboot. Na końcu skryptu wołaj reboot.bin

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

179 (edytowany przez roblad 2026-02-03 20:24:23)

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

IceG napisał/a:

Jak coś zrobiłem aktualizację repo apk, co by ułatwić instalację pakietów / budowanie obrazów.

Wykaz pakietów w repo:

    "atinout": "0.9.1",
    "luci-app-3ginfo-lite": "1.0.76-r20260202",
    "luci-app-atinout": "1.0.2-r20250106",
    "luci-app-backupandrestore-apk": "1.0.3-r20260201",
    "luci-app-crontab-wizard": "1.0.4-r20250924",
    "luci-app-drive-status-mini": "0.5-r20250106",
    "luci-app-easyconfig-transfer": "1.0.17-r20260101",
    "luci-app-internet-detector": "0.4-r1",
    "luci-app-ledcontrol": "1.0.1-r20250106",
    "luci-app-lite-watchdog": "1.0.17-r20250920",
    "luci-app-mini-diskmanager": "1.0.26-r20260131",
    "luci-app-modemband": "1.0.30-r20260120",
    "luci-app-modemdata": "1.0.27-r20260112",
    "luci-app-ports-status-mod": "1.0.3-r20260131",
    "luci-app-qfirehose": "1.0.0-r1",
    "luci-app-sms-manager": "1.0.8-r20260126",
    "luci-app-sms-tool-js": "2.0.33-r20260126",
    "luci-app-used-channels": "1.0.2-r20260101",
    "luci-i18n-3ginfo-lite-de": "0",
    "luci-i18n-3ginfo-lite-it": "0",
    "luci-i18n-3ginfo-lite-pl": "0",
    "luci-i18n-3ginfo-lite-ru": "0",
    "luci-i18n-3ginfo-lite-zh-cn": "0",
    "luci-i18n-atinout-pl": "0",
    "luci-i18n-backupandrestore-apk-de": "0",
    "luci-i18n-backupandrestore-apk-fr": "0",
    "luci-i18n-backupandrestore-apk-it": "0",
    "luci-i18n-backupandrestore-apk-pl": "0",
    "luci-i18n-backupandrestore-apk-ru": "0",
    "luci-i18n-backupandrestore-apk-vi": "0",
    "luci-i18n-backupandrestore-apk-zh-cn": "0",
    "luci-i18n-backupandrestore-apk-zh-tw": "0",
    "luci-i18n-crontab-wizard-pl": "0",
    "luci-i18n-drive-status-mini-pl": "0",
    "luci-i18n-easyconfig-transfer-pl": "0",
    "luci-i18n-internet-detector-pl": "0",
    "luci-i18n-internet-detector-ru": "0",
    "luci-i18n-ledcontrol-pl": "0",
    "luci-i18n-lite-watchdog-pl": "0",
    "luci-i18n-mini-diskmanager-de": "0",
    "luci-i18n-mini-diskmanager-fr": "0",
    "luci-i18n-mini-diskmanager-it": "0",
    "luci-i18n-mini-diskmanager-pl": "0",
    "luci-i18n-mini-diskmanager-ru": "0",
    "luci-i18n-mini-diskmanager-vi": "0",
    "luci-i18n-mini-diskmanager-zh-cn": "0",
    "luci-i18n-mini-diskmanager-zh-tw": "0",
    "luci-i18n-modemband-pl": "0",
    "luci-i18n-modemband-zh-cn": "0",
    "luci-i18n-modemdata-it": "0",
    "luci-i18n-modemdata-pl": "0",
    "luci-i18n-modemdata-ru": "0",
    "luci-i18n-modemdata-zh-cn": "0",
    "luci-i18n-ports-status-mod-de": "0",
    "luci-i18n-ports-status-mod-fr": "0",
    "luci-i18n-ports-status-mod-it": "0",
    "luci-i18n-ports-status-mod-pl": "0",
    "luci-i18n-ports-status-mod-ru": "0",
    "luci-i18n-ports-status-mod-vi": "0",
    "luci-i18n-ports-status-mod-zh-cn": "0",
    "luci-i18n-ports-status-mod-zh-tw": "0",
    "luci-i18n-qfirehose-pl": "0",
    "luci-i18n-qfirehose-zh-cn": "0",
    "luci-i18n-sms-manager-de": "0",
    "luci-i18n-sms-manager-fr": "0",
    "luci-i18n-sms-manager-it": "0",
    "luci-i18n-sms-manager-pl": "0",
    "luci-i18n-sms-manager-ru": "0",
    "luci-i18n-sms-manager-vi": "0",
    "luci-i18n-sms-manager-zh-cn": "0",
    "luci-i18n-sms-manager-zh-tw": "0",
    "luci-i18n-sms-tool-js-de": "0",
    "luci-i18n-sms-tool-js-fr": "0",
    "luci-i18n-sms-tool-js-it": "0",
    "luci-i18n-sms-tool-js-pl": "0",
    "luci-i18n-sms-tool-js-ru": "0",
    "luci-i18n-sms-tool-js-vi": "0",
    "luci-i18n-sms-tool-js-zh-cn": "0",
    "luci-i18n-sms-tool-js-zh-tw": "0",
    "luci-i18n-used-channels-pl": "0",
    "modemband": "20251215-r3",
    "modemdata": "20251216-r1",
    "qfirehose": "1.5.1-r1",
    "webconsole": "1.000-r1"Warning: Could not create port configuration file.

Cos jest mocno zepsute zainstalowalem port status, pozniej odinstalowalem i mi wyswietla czaly czas luci

Port customizations will not be saved.
Check /etc directory permissions

Save Error
Cannot save port configuration. Directory /etc may be read-only or insufficient permissions. Try running: chmod 755 /etc && touch /etc/user_defined_ports.json && chmod 644 /etc/user_defined_ports.json
Original error: Odmowa zezwolenia

jak to zreperowac

180 (edytowany przez IceG 2026-02-03 23:45:30)

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

roblad napisał/a:

Cos jest mocno zepsute zainstalowalem port status, pozniej odinstalowalem i mi wyswietla czaly czas luci

Nie jest zepsute, pakiet przy instalacji skryptem zmienia pliki, ale usuwanie pakietu nie odwraca tych dzialan, usuwa tylko dodane pliki.

Naprawienie to reczne cofniecie poczynionych zmian plus wyczyszczenie cache.

rm /www/luci-static/resources/view/status/include/29_ports.js >/dev/null 2>&1

mv "/www/luci-static/resources/view/status/include/29_ports.bak" "/www/luci-static/resources/view/status/include/29_ports.js"

rm /etc/user_defined_ports.json >/dev/null 2>&1
rm /etc/user_defined_ports.json.bak >/dev/null 2>&1

rm -rf /tmp/luci-indexcache >/dev/null 2>&1
rm -rf /tmp/luci-* >/dev/null 2>&1
rm -rf /tmp/luci-modulecache/ >/dev/null 2>&1
Używasz moich pakietów/obrazów z github?
Chcesz abym dalej je rozwijał i tworzył nowe?
Postaw kawę

181

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

@IceG: będziesz utrzymywał repo dla apk? Jeżeli tak to dodam to asu, niech będzie możliwość budowania obrazów z tymi pakietami.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

182

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

Cezary napisał/a:

@IceG: będziesz utrzymywał repo dla apk? Jeżeli tak to dodam to asu, niech będzie możliwość budowania obrazów z tymi pakietami.

Zrobilem aktualizacje repo apk i zawiera ostatnie/aktualne wersje pakietow, wiec tak bede Cezary je utrzymywal.

Używasz moich pakietów/obrazów z github?
Chcesz abym dalej je rozwijał i tworzył nowe?
Postaw kawę

183

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

Oki, to przebrobie wieczorem systemy.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

184

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

IceG napisał/a:
Cezary napisał/a:

@IceG: będziesz utrzymywał repo dla apk? Jeżeli tak to dodam to asu, niech będzie możliwość budowania obrazów z tymi pakietami.

Zrobilem aktualizacje repo apk i zawiera ostatnie/aktualne wersje pakietow, wiec tak bede Cezary je utrzymywal.

Dodałem Twoje repo do ASU, można już budować obrazy z tymi pakietami. Nie zmieniaj nazwy repo ani nazwy certyfikatu bo się rozjedzie.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

185

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

Cezary napisał/a:

Dodałem Twoje repo do ASU, można już budować obrazy z tymi pakietami. Nie zmieniaj nazwy repo ani nazwy certyfikatu bo się rozjedzie.

Jak zawsze z Mojej strony zmienne beda jedynie wersje pakietow.

Używasz moich pakietów/obrazów z github?
Chcesz abym dalej je rozwijał i tworzył nowe?
Postaw kawę

186

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

Cezary: zupgrade'owałem wszyskie AP w domu do wersji 25.12 i poszło sprawnie, wygląda że wszystko działa.
Przyszła pora na router BPI-R4: owut pokazuje, że można zrobić update i nawet obraz powstał, ale wywala poniższy błąd:

Build succeeded in 110s total =   0s in queue + 110s to build:
Image saved : /tmp/firmware.bin
ERROR: sysupgrade validation failed:
stderr =
Fri Feb  6 13:42:12 CET 2026 upgrade: The device is supported, but the config is incompatible to the new image (1.0->1.1). Please upgrade without keeping config (sysupgrade -n).
Fri Feb  6 13:42:12 CET 2026 upgrade: The non-switch ports were renamed to match the board/case labels
Image check failed.

Robienie całej konfiguracji od zera nie uśmiecha mi się sad Co mogę zrobić?

187

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

jaketherake napisał/a:

Cezary: zupgrade'owałem wszyskie AP w domu do wersji 25.12 i poszło sprawnie, wygląda że wszystko działa.
Przyszła pora na router BPI-R4: owut pokazuje, że można zrobić update i nawet obraz powstał, ale wywala poniższy błąd:

Build succeeded in 110s total =   0s in queue + 110s to build:
Image saved : /tmp/firmware.bin
ERROR: sysupgrade validation failed:
stderr =
Fri Feb  6 13:42:12 CET 2026 upgrade: The device is supported, but the config is incompatible to the new image (1.0->1.1). Please upgrade without keeping config (sysupgrade -n).
Fri Feb  6 13:42:12 CET 2026 upgrade: The non-switch ports were renamed to match the board/case labels
Image check failed.

Robienie całej konfiguracji od zera nie uśmiecha mi się sad Co mogę zrobić?


zmien numerek
    option compat_version '1.1'
    option compat_version '1.0'

W /etc/config/system

188

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

Przynajmniej do momentu kiedy zmiana będzie na tyle poważna że zachowanie bieżących konfigów wywali cały system w kosmos. Robiąc powyższe trzeba mieć tego świadomość, compat_version  nie powstał dlatego żeby wkurzać userów tylko żeby ostrzegać że coś się zmieniło na tyle że trzeba mieć tego świadomość.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

189

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

Cezary napisał/a:

Przynajmniej do momentu kiedy zmiana będzie na tyle poważna że zachowanie bieżących konfigów wywali cały system w kosmos. Robiąc powyższe trzeba mieć tego świadomość, compat_version  nie powstał dlatego żeby wkurzać userów tylko żeby ostrzegać że coś się zmieniło na tyle że trzeba mieć tego świadomość.

obawiam sie ze nie ma innego wyjscia

190

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

A gdzie mógłbym sprawdzić, co się dokładnie zmieniło dla BPI-R4 między compat_version 1.0 a 1.1? Podejrzewam, że chodzi o nazewnictwo portów SPF+: teraz to eth1 i eth2, a w nowej wersji chyba sfp1 i sfp2. Jeśli by tylko o to chodziło, to chyba można by było zrobić backup aktualnej konfiguracji, wgrać upgrade do 25.12 bez zachowania konfiguracji, przerobić konfigurację w z backupu przez zamianę nazw portów i wgrać backup do wersji 25.12, bez konieczności ręcznego klepania wszystkiego od nowa? Czy źle myślę?

191

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

W githubie

"The non-switch ports were renamed to match the board/case labels"

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

192 (edytowany przez jaketherake 2026-02-06 17:12:57)

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

Znalazłem: https://github.com/openwrt/openwrt/comm … f9a9622baf
Wychodzi na to, że "eth1" to w compat_version 1.1  "sfp-lan", a "eth2" to "sfp-wan".
Czy poniższa procedura:
1) backup aktualnej konfiguracji 24.10
2) update przez owut do 25.12 bez zachowania konfiguracji
3) edycja plików backupu, tak aby zamienić nazwy portów
4) wgranie poprawionego backupu konfiguracji do 25.12
ma szansę na powodzenie?

193

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

Mniej więcej powinno zadziałac.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

194

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

warto  już się przesiadać  na 25 ?

195

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

Pewnie, czemu nie.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

196

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

Do repo OpenWrt 25.12 dodali luci-app-wifihistory

https://i.postimg.cc/7hNn7GSR/Zrzut-ekranu-z-2026-02-09-14-40-59.png

Coś co easyconfig ma prawie od samego początku - po prostu zbiera do pliku json informacje o podłączonych klientach bezprzewodowych dając info kto i kiedy połączył się pierwszy i ostatni raz. Dane trzymane sa w ramie (w /var/lib/wifihistory/history.json) więc zniknie po restarcie, chyba że będziemy go sobie backupować. Ciekawe czy będzie to rozwijane.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

197

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

Cezary napisał/a:

Do repo OpenWrt 25.12 dodali luci-app-wifihistory

https://i.postimg.cc/7hNn7GSR/Zrzut-ekranu-z-2026-02-09-14-40-59.png

Coś co easyconfig ma prawie od samego początku - po prostu zbiera do pliku json informacje o podłączonych klientach bezprzewodowych dając info kto i kiedy połączył się pierwszy i ostatni raz. Dane trzymane sa w ramie (w /var/lib/wifihistory/history.json) więc zniknie po restarcie, chyba że będziemy go sobie backupować. Ciekawe czy będzie to rozwijane.


nie widze

198

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

Jak poczekasz aż repo się przebuduje to zobaczysz.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.

199

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

rozumiem  że  z dummy AP  nie będzie potrafił pobrać informacji ?

200

Odp: Zmiany w wydaniu OpenWrt 25.12 w stosunku do poprzedniej wersji

Absolutnie nie. Odczytuje z ubusa aktualnych klientów i tyle.

Masz niepotrzebny router, uszkodzony czy nie - chętnie przygarnę go.